Product Description

Transparent, telescoping & floating! Eva is an extension pole and floatation device Made for GoPro cameras. When capturing selfies, the Transparent design of EVO makes it seemingly disappear. [Read more]

Features

  • 2-Stage floating telescoping body - Extends from 14" Up to 24", fully tighten twist extension lock to form a watertight seal
  • Direct GoPro connection - no adapters needed
  • ¼"-20 threaded insert - connect attachments or mount to tripods
  • Wrist strap attachment - firmly secure to wrist
  • Wi-Fi remote clip - control camera from your fingertips

NOT for DEEP WATER
by Slick B (4 out of 5 stars)
June 8, 2016

Great monopod, easily retracts and extends above and below the surface. Its very well constructed, doesn't wobble when fully extended and the clear tube looks nicer in the selfie shots/videos.

The screw in wrist strap is nice, but if you use it a lot and don't remember to tighten it after a few hours of use, it may become lose and detach from the pole.

Now for the BAD, This floats because air is trapped inside of both tubes, primarily within the smaller tube if you try to extend this under water, the larger tube will fill with water. The smaller extension tube is attached to the GoPro adaptor with some type of glue, it does a great job at keeping water out at shallow depths less than 33ft~10M but if you keep going deeper to 66Ft~20M or even 99ft~30M the air pressure at that depth will compress all the air and the tube will slowly start leaking. After 7 days of diving to the 60-110 foot range the small tube was completely filled with water, because the end was sealed and only leaked with the added pressure of the deep depths there wasn't anyway to remove the water without drilling a hole which would compromise the structural integrity.

WRAP UP

Good all around, floats and looks great, check the wrist strap regularly and don't take it deep or it will fill with water and it cant be drained without breaking it.

Great Idea but Implementation Falls Short
by JonahsArk (3 out of 5 stars)
February 7, 2015

Previously I had the longer transparent GoPole which was about 42 inches until it got left somewhere, so I bought this one thinking it would be convenient to have the extension, an included remote holder, and it would be easier to travel with (traveling was the issue that I came across with a longer pole). I wanted to like this new GoPole but was left with just a meh taste. The very thing that made this pole enticing, other than the transparency, the extension, was also its crux. Having a joint that is this large is quite visible in shots, removing the transparent effects of the pole, and it rattles when shooting video with the GoPro. Sure it may be a okay selfie pole, but it seems like a failed attempt at something new. The last generation was way better in my eyes.

Pros:
-Transparent
-Extendable
-Loved the new tripod mount capabilities on the bottom
-Included remote clip

Cons:
-The joint no matter how hard I tightened would rattle in videos.
-The joint is very incognito. It was pretty noticeable in my test pictures.

Conclusion:

If at all possible I would try to find the older 26 inch Evo if you are looking for this length, that is what I did. There is no creaking, it floats, it is solid,
